Big Load Likely to Cause Big Backups Around Baker City

Drivers around Baker City should plan on some nighttime delays of up to twenty minutes on Oregon Highway 86 Thursday, September 8, and Sunday, September 11. Firefighters Report Progress

Firefighters are making good progress on most of the wildfires caused by recent thunderstorms in our area, although it is feared that more fires may be detected throughout the next few days as weather conditions continue to stay warm and dry.
